The GREENLEE 234 is a 37-pin punch unit designed for creating clean, precise knockout holes in electrical enclosures, panels, and junction boxes. It delivers the driving force needed to punch through metal without distorting the surrounding material, making it a reliable choice for electricians working on conduit entry points and connector pass-throughs. The 234 is built for trade use in panel fabrication and enclosure prep work, where hole quality and consistency matter for proper connector seating and code-compliant installations.
The GREENLEE 234 is suited for commercial and industrial electrical work where 37-pin connector cutouts are required in steel or similar enclosure materials. It is typically used by licensed electricians and panel builders during rough-in and enclosure modification tasks. The punch unit integrates into standard knockout punch workflows, pairing with appropriate draw studs and hydraulic or manual drivers as part of a complete punching system.
Designed as an OEM-style replacement or direct-use punch unit for 37-pin connector knockout applications in standard electrical enclosure punch sets.
Installation should be performed by a qualified electrician following applicable NEC guidelines. Always de-energize and lock out the enclosure or panel before beginning any knockout or punch work. Use the correct draw stud size and ensure the punch and die are properly aligned before applying force to avoid damaging the tooling or workpiece. Inspect the punch unit for wear or cracking before each use.
